The team finds itself in a difficult patch, with a recent form string of D-L-W-L-L from their last five outings, yielding just one victory and one draw.
The last five matches for Murdoch University Melville Reserves paint a clear picture of their struggles:
Over these five games, Murdoch University Melville Reserves scored 8 goals and conceded 14, averaging 1.6 goals scored and 2.8 goals conceded per match. The teamโs only win came at home against Inglewood United 2, while the heaviest defeat was a 7-2 thrashing away to Quinns FC Reserve. Defensively, they have leaked goals in four of the five matches, a clear area for concern.
Based on the available 2026 Western Australia State League Reserves data, Murdoch University Melville Reserves have played five matches. Their record stands at 1 win, 1 draw, and 3 losses โ a win rate of 20%, draw rate of 20%, and loss rate of 60%. At home, they have contested four matches, winning one, drawing one, and losing two, with a goal difference of 6-7 (1.5 scored, 1.75 conceded per home game). Their single away fixture ended in a 2-7 defeat, skewing the defensive numbers heavily. The team currently lacks a clear home advantage and has been unable to string together consistent results.
